Art Teacher Delia Martin, this year’s Teacher of the Year, embodies all of these qualities with passion and grace.
Martin always makes an effort to connect with her students, no matter how they are feeling. She does this by closely observing her classroom and paying attention to the small details. This is also how she is able to navigate any challenges that may arise in her classroom. “By watching my students’ mood swings and remembering personal stories they share, noting a haircut or a new outfit, I build connections and a relationship with my students,” said Martin. Building these connections fosters a trusting, safe environment where students feel seen, heard, and valued.
Freshman Niv Eyal has Martin as her art teacher. She looks forward to going to Martin’s class every day. “She is a very caring teacher and she puts a lot of effort into everything we do in class,” said Eyal. Martin has been teaching at UC High for 17 years now and her favorite subjects that she has taught throughout the years have been art and murals. Becoming a teacher takes a special type of person; one needs to be patient, caring, and creative. Martin said that it takes consistency and love to be a teacher. She is able to show all these characteristics to everyone who steps foot into her classroom.
“My inspiration comes from the need to give selfishly. I want to leave a mark that can continue to give,” said Martin. She has definitely made a difference at this school and will always be known as an exceptional teacher and a passionate artist.
Martin helps students build long-lasting skills that are valuable inside and outside of the classroom. “Ms. Martin taught me about good work ethic and how to learn and grow from previous mistakes. She also was always willing to help me when I needed it,” said Sophomore Sophia Dudley.
